Description
In this system, a low frequency radiation force is exerted point-by-point on the object by a confocal ultrasound transducer. The amplitude of the resulting acoustic field is used to produce a two-dimensional display of the object's cross sections. This system can produce a high resolution image from an object based on its low frequency (kHz) characteristics.
